2006 Harley-Davidson Softail DELUXE, 88ci - Fuel injected - Factory custom 2 tone color, Concord Purple & Aztec Orange. Extra low miles! Extras on this bike: Vance & Hines Long Shots HS Exhaust; Vance & Hines Fuel Pak; Screamin Eagle 1450 Stage 1 EFI Kit; H-D Factory Custom Paint; H-D Detachable Windshield; H-D Leather Windshield Bag; H-D Detachable Hard Leather Saddlebags; H-D Aileron Heated Grips; LED License Plate Frame/relocation kit; H-D Aileron Foot Boards; H-D Chrome Engine Guard; Passenger Seat & Luggage Rack have been removed but will be included. Harley-Davidson Breakout Recall Caused by Fuel Tank Angle

Fri, 25 Apr 2014

An official recall announcement by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ration sheds some light on the cause of a recall campaign on 2013-2014 Harley-Davidson Breakout and CVO Breakout models. We wrote about the recall last week, after campaigns were initiated in Canada and Australia to address a problem with the fuel sensors not properly reading the correct volume of fuel. We now know the problem is caused by the angle of the fuel tank.

The TwinTrax Is A Machine Straight From Mad Max

Fri, 27 Sep 2013

Just look at this motorcycle for a moment. A creation of the German Motorcycle Authority, the TwinTrax is nearly 107 inches long, weighs 882 pounds, and took owner/builder Christoph Madaus 12 years to complete. Oh, and don’t forget the two Harley-Davidson V-Twins powering this thing.
